Where Can an Inpatient Rehab PTA Work in Florida and What Can They Expect?

As a Physical Therapist Assistant (PTA) specializing in inpatient rehabilitation, you can expect a dynamic and rewarding career in Florida, where a diverse array of healthcare facilities seeks your expertise. In top-tier rehabilitation hospitals, skilled nursing facilities, and long-term acute care centers, you will work alongside licensed physical therapists to help patients regain mobility and function after surgeries, strokes, or injuries. Your role will involve developing tailored rehabilitation programs, assisting patients with therapeutic exercises, and utilizing advanced modalities to facilitate recovery. You will be working in a dedicated 30-bed inpatient rehabilitation setting designed to help patients regain function and independence after illness, injury, or surgery. The environment is structured to support collaborative, patient-centered care, with therapy gyms and treatment spaces equipped for progressive rehab interventions. As a PTA, you will work closely with physical therapists and a skilled interdisciplinary team to deliver high-quality therapy services that emphasize functional outcomes and safe transitions home or to the next level of care. In this role, your typical day will include assisting with comprehensive physical therapy treatment plans, focusing on functional mobility, strengthening, balance training, gait training, and endurance activities. You will help patients with therapeutic exercises, transfers, bed mobility, wheelchair skills, and use of assistive devices. You will also reinforce patient and family education on safety, home exercise programs, and equipment needs to support successful discharge planning. Patient care is delivered in a structured, yet supportive environment that allows you to focus on meaningful, hands-on therapy. Caseloads are tailored to the unit’s 30-bed size, offering opportunities to develop strong rapport with patients and to follow their progress throughout the rehabilitation stay. You will participate in daily communication with physical therapists, nursing staff, and other disciplines to ensure coordinated care, and you may be involved in team meetings to discuss patient goals, progress, and discharge recommendations. Shifts are designed to provide consistent coverage for the rehab unit, typically including daytime hours with the possibility of weekend or holiday rotation depending on census and patient needs. The setting offers exposure to a diverse range of diagnoses, helping you build strong clinical skills and providing a solid foundation for future career growth in rehabilitation.

What kinds of benefits from an employer should an Inpatient Rehab PTA look for when looking for a Travel job in Florida?

When considering a travel job as an Inpatient Rehab Physical Therapist Assistant in Florida, it’s important to look for employers that offer comprehensive benefits such as housing stipends or assistance, which can significantly ease the relocation process. Access to health insurance and retirement plans is also crucial, as it ensures long-term security while you navigate temporary positions. Additionally, seek out opportunities for professional development, such as continuing education reimbursements, to enhance your skills and career growth. Finally, evaluate the support provided for credentialing and licensure processes, as this can make a substantial difference in your transition to a new job.
